What is an OBD2 Scanner and Why Do You Need One?
An OBD2 (On-Board Diagnostics II) scanner is a diagnostic tool that connects to your car’s OBD2 port, allowing you to access data from the vehicle’s computer. This data can reveal diagnostic trouble codes (DTCs), which indicate potential problems within your car’s systems. Basic Code Readers
These affordable scanners are ideal for reading and clearing basic DTCs. They’re perfect for the DIY enthusiast who wants to quickly diagnose simple issues.
Bluetooth/Wi-Fi OBD2 Scanners
These connect wirelessly to your smartphone or tablet, offering more advanced features and data logging capabilities. They’re often a great balance of affordability and functionality.
Professional-Grade Scan Tools
These offer comprehensive diagnostics, including live data streaming, bidirectional control, and advanced coding functions. They are essential for professional mechanics.

Vehicle Compatibility
Ensure the scanner you choose is compatible with your car’s make, model, and year. Some scanners are more universal than others.
DTC Reading and Clearing
All OBD2 scanners should be able to read and clear DTCs, but some can interpret manufacturer-specific codes, providing more detailed information.
Live Data Streaming
This allows you to view real-time data from various sensors, providing valuable insights into your car’s performance.
